Output 73aa5106f5ab3ee0d9770894856bd16b590003f47833c93bbd2ae42506ba0cbc:1

value
20382631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f237e1b983ac7638335d8a0302e13a096372ec99 OP_EQUAL
address
3PmkPhRtJy4ZkD5SaQcmJBbJaiWqimGbJM
transaction
73aa5106f5ab3ee0d9770894856bd16b590003f47833c93bbd2ae42506ba0cbc
confirmations
482811
spent
true